#4ec34c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4ec34c is composed of 30.6% red, 76.5%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60% cyan, 0% magenta, 61% yellow and 23.5% black. It has a hue angle of 119 degrees, a saturation of 49.8% and a lightness of 53.1%. #4ec34c color hex could be obtained by blending #9cff98 with #008700.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

Shades and Tints of #4ec34c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040c04 is the darkest color, while #fcfef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#4ec34c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#838c83 is the less saturated color, while #19fa15 is the most saturated one.
